Two killed at Hellshire beach during alleged shootout with police

Two men were killed and their firearms seized on Tuesday after they allegedly opened gunfire at the police in Hellshire, St. Catherine.                   
 
According to the Hellshire police, officers responded to reports about 5:30 p.m. that gunmen were at the Hellshire Beach Club, otherwise called Sugar Man Beach.
  
The police said they were greeted with gunfire on entering the property.
  
They said the fire was returned and one of the attackers was hit.  
  
The other reportedly ran into a room and began firing at the police from under a bed.  
  
The police said he was subsequently hit in response.
  
A .45 pistol with five rounds and an Intratec sub-machine gun with three rounds were reportedly taken from the men.
  
The police are yet to identify the bodies.
   
The matter has been reported to the Independent Commission of Investigations (INDECOM).
